EDITORS COMMENTS
This engraving, titled "A Woman at a Spinning Wheel" takes us back to the 17th century in Amsterdam, Netherlands. Created by Geertryut Roghman between 1648-50, this artwork showcases the daily life of women during that era. In this intimate scene, we see a woman seated gracefully at her spinning wheel, fully engrossed in her work. The delicate lines and intricate details of the engraving beautifully capture her concentration and dedication. Beside her stands a young girl, perhaps an apprentice or family member learning the craft from the experienced woman. The artist skillfully portrays both their attire and fashion trends of the time. The woman's elegant dress reflects the fashionable style of 17th-century Holland while emphasizing femininity and grace. This glimpse into their world offers us insight into not only their roles as spinners but also as contributors to society. The simplicity of black and white adds a timeless quality to this piece, allowing us to appreciate its beauty without distraction. Preserved by Rijksmuseum in Amsterdam, this engraving serves as a valuable historical artifact that transports us back centuries ago when spinning wheels were essential tools for textile production. Through Roghman's artistry, we are reminded of the importance placed on craftsmanship during this period while celebrating these women who played an integral role in shaping society through their skilled labor.
